Why Is Pet Insurance Necessary?
Here’s how it works. With pet insurance through Trupanion™, you pay for the policy. When your pet needs care, Trupanion offers unlimited payouts towards eligible medical costs — terms and conditions vary by state, so Paul Farr can help walk you through what that means for CO. Oftentimes, Trupanion can pay your vet directly. Otherwise, just pay your vet bill at the time of service and file a claim online—then Trupanion will reimburse you for covered costs. And Trupanion offers lifetime-per-condition coverage for covered future medical costs associated with that injury or illness as long as the policy is in effect!
